kvm安装虚拟机,KVM虚拟机安装指南,从基础设置到实战应用
- 综合资讯
- 2025-04-10 10:07:57
- 2

KVM虚拟机安装指南,涵盖从基础设置到实战应用的全过程,详细介绍了KVM的安装步骤和配置方法,帮助用户快速掌握KVM虚拟化技术。...
kvm虚拟机安装指南,涵盖从基础设置到实战应用的全过程,详细介绍了KVM的安装步骤和配置方法,帮助用户快速掌握KVM虚拟化技术。
KVM简介
KVM(Kernel-based Virtual Machine)是一种基于Linux内核的虚拟化技术,它可以创建和管理虚拟机,KVM具有高性能、低资源消耗、易于扩展等特点,是Linux虚拟化领域的佼佼者。
KVM安装环境
- 操作系统:CentOS 7及以上版本
- CPU:支持虚拟化技术(如Intel VT或AMD-V)
- 内存:至少2GB(根据虚拟机需求调整)
- 硬盘:至少50GB(根据虚拟机需求调整)
KVM安装步骤
安装KVM
图片来源于网络,如有侵权联系删除
(1)打开终端,执行以下命令安装KVM:
sudo yum install qemu-kvm libvirt libvirt-python libguestfs-tools virt-install
(2)安装完成后,执行以下命令启动libvirtd服务:
sudo systemctl start libvirtd
(3)将libvirtd服务设置为开机自启:
sudo systemctl enable libvirtd
安装virt-install
virt-install是一个用于创建虚拟机的命令行工具,执行以下命令安装:
sudo yum install virt-install
创建虚拟机
(1)打开终端,执行以下命令创建虚拟机:
virt-install \
--name vm1 \
--ram 2048 \
--vcpus 2 \
--disk path=/var/lib/libvirt/images/vm1.img,size=20 \
--os-type linux \
--os-variant centos7 \
--graphics none \
--console pty,target_type=serial \
--network bridge=virbr0,model=virtio \
--cdrom /path/to/installer.iso
(2)参数说明:
--name
:虚拟机名称--ram
:虚拟机内存大小--vcpus
:虚拟机CPU核心数--disk
:虚拟机硬盘路径及大小--os-type
:操作系统类型(如linux、windows等)--os-variant
:操作系统版本(如centos7、ubuntu18.04等)--graphics
:图形界面类型(如none、spice等)--console
:控制台类型(如pty,target_type=serial等)--network
:网络配置(如bridge=virbr0,model=virtio等)--cdrom
:安装镜像路径
启动虚拟机
(1)打开终端,执行以下命令启动虚拟机:
virsh start vm1
(2)连接到虚拟机:
virt-viewer vm1
KVM实战应用
安装操作系统
(1)在虚拟机中打开安装界面,选择合适的操作系统版本。
图片来源于网络,如有侵权联系删除
(2)根据提示进行安装,完成安装后重启虚拟机。
安装软件
(1)在虚拟机中打开终端,使用以下命令安装软件:
sudo yum install 软件名称
(2)安装完成后,即可在虚拟机中运行软件。
配置网络
(1)在虚拟机中打开终端,执行以下命令查看网络接口:
ip addr
(2)根据需要配置网络参数,如IP地址、子网掩码、网关等。
(3)重启网络服务:
sudo systemctl restart NetworkManager
部署应用
(1)在虚拟机中安装所需软件和依赖。
(2)根据应用需求进行配置。
(3)启动应用,完成部署。
本文详细介绍了KVM虚拟机的安装过程和实战应用,通过学习本文,读者可以轻松掌握KVM虚拟机的安装、配置和应用,在实际工作中,KVM虚拟化技术可以帮助我们提高资源利用率、简化运维工作,具有很高的实用价值。
本文由智淘云于2025-04-10发表在智淘云,如有疑问,请联系我们。
本文链接:https://zhitaoyun.cn/2059835.html
本文链接:https://zhitaoyun.cn/2059835.html
发表评论